Navigating Toxic Relationships: The Dilemma of "Letting Them Go"

A new concept gaining traction on social media is the "Let Them Theory," which suggests that individuals in toxic relationships should simply "let them" be and move on. While this approach may seem liberating on the surface, it raises important questions about personal growth and emotional healing for both parties involved.

Proponents of the theory argue that stepping away from toxic dynamics can lead to self-discovery and empowerment. They believe that by allowing toxic individuals to exit their lives, one can create space for healthier relationships and personal development. However, critics of this mindset caution that it may overlook the potential for growth that can arise from confronting issues within the relationship.

Engaging in open communication and understanding each other's perspectives could lead to meaningful change. Ultimately, the decision to "let them go" or to "hear them out" requires careful consideration of the emotional stakes involved and the potential for healing. Balancing self-care with compassion remains a complex but essential challenge in navigating toxic relationships.
